Giancarlo Diniz is a Brazilian artist who graduated with a degree in communication. He’s never been published or won any award, but he never really looked for it either. He likes to draw because, well, why not? Giancarlo uses diverse materials including fineliners, scratched wood, and typewriters to produce his artworks.
